at room temperature, placed in the silver wine basket on the table — then served. Champagne, when asked for, is served ice cold from the silver ice bucket. Napkins are never wrapped around a wine bottle, but are used to wipe the bottle if wet, then held in the steward’s left hand and used only to touch the lip of the bottle after pouring to avoid wine dripping on the table.
